The Three Pillars: Security, Verification, and Accessibility

One of the central goals of this release is reinforcing the digital fortress with advanced background security improvements. Apple has streamlined the automated patching process, allowing the system to secure devices without requiring manual reboots for every minor fix. This silent protection ensures that even the least tech-savvy users benefit from the latest defensive measures without interruption.

Furthermore, the update addresses regional friction points, particularly regarding the age-verification process for users in the United Kingdom. To reduce the frustration associated with current requirements, the software will expand payment method compatibility to include debit cards for identity verification. This change aims to simplify the user experience and promote higher compliance with regional safety regulations.

Specialized Support: Healthcare and Professional Displays

A significant advancement in this version involves bridging the gap between consumer hardware and clinical diagnostic standards. The introduction of the Medical Imaging Calibrator for the Studio Display XDR allows professional monitors to meet strict DICOM compliance. Such a development is essential for radiologists and medical professionals who require precise grayscale rendering for diagnostic accuracy.

The rollout also coordinates iOS updates with macOS and display firmware to create a unified professional workflow. By syncing these systems, Apple provides a cohesive environment where medical imaging can be viewed and analyzed with consistent quality across multiple devices.
